Steamed Pork

1. Sliced meat

2. Marinate the fermented bean curd juice for half an hour, and turn it a few times for better absorption of the soup.

3. Soak the glutinous rice for a while, take it out and roll it into pieces for later use

4. The marinated meat, mix well, so that each piece of meat absorbs the soup taste, marinate and mix well with the rolled rice

5. Prepare a bowl. It is best to spread vegetable leaves in the bowl so that the steamed meat will not stick to the bowl and the vegetable leaves can be eaten. If you spread lotus leaves, it's okay.

6. Packed the marinated meat

7. Put it on the basket and cover the pot. It takes about 35 minutes to steam on high heat.

Tips:

1. The rice is rolled into granules and tastes good.
2. When pickling, it is best to turn it a few times for better absorption.
3. The steaming time depends on the amount of steaming.
